Treatment with an antibody focusing on Compact disc3 is among the even more promising avenues becoming pursued for the treatment of organ-specific autoimmune illnesses. Following a precedents from rodent versions (Herold et al., 1992; Vallera et al., 1992; Shriber and Hayward, 1992; Chatenoud et al., 1994), administration of anti-CD3 to individuals with diagnosed diabetes offers yielded beneficial leads to two medical tests lately, having PD 0332991 HCl (Palbociclib) a stabilization of disease development (Herold et al., 2002; Keymeulen et al., 2005). In both human beings and mice, anti-CD3 treatment led to long-lasting results that persisted lengthy after clearance from the antibody. Nevertheless, the system of action isn’t clear. TCR internalization and blockade, induction of anergy, and perturbation from the T helper (Th) 1/Th2 stability possess all been invoked (Hayward and Shriber, 1992; Alegre et al., 1995; Smith et al., 1997). Some scholarly research possess recommended a significant part for immunosuppression by TGF, although conflicting cytokine resources have been suggested (Belghith et al., 2003; Chen et al., 2008; Perruche et al., 2008). Recently, many researchers possess recommended that anti-CD3 therapy might elicit a rise in cells with immunoregulatory properties, specifically Foxp3+ regulatory T (T reg) cells from KSHV ORF26 antibody the Compact disc4+ (You et al., 2007) or Compact disc8+ (Ablamunits and Herold, 2008) lineages. Foxp3+ T reg cells will be the greatest characterized lymphocyte subset having a regulatory phenotype, playing a significant part in the control of antiinfectious, antitumor, and autoimmune reactions (Belkaid and Rouse, 2005; Battaglia and Roncarolo, 2007; Dranoff and Dougan, 2009). These regulatory actions are express via a number of molecular systems (Vignali et al., 2008). The homeostasis of T reg populations is crucial to their strength, but is understood poorly. Although cytokines whose receptors utilize the common string (c), and also other molecules, have already been shown to impact the amount of peripheral T reg cells, many issues stay unclear: e.g., whether these components are required solely for peripheral homeostasis or will also be involved with thymic differentiation of T reg cells; if they get excited about proliferation and/or success; or if they are implicated just under specific circumstances, such as for example inflammation or lymphopenia. Some research on antiCCD3-treated mice show adjustments of T reg cells variably, occasionally present but quantitatively moderate (Belghith et al., 2003; Bresson et al., 2006), occasionally absent (Chen et al., 2008), occasionally limited to particular anatomical places (Belghith et al., 2003; Kohm et al., 2005) or concerning cells of a unique Compact disc25low phenotype (You et al., 2007).
